angular - Jasmine 测试用例因“TypeError:_co.arr.slice 不是函数”而失败
问题描述
在我的 .ts 文件中,我为“arr”分配了一个从 api 调用中获取的数组。相应的 .html 文件使用
*ngFor="let item of arr.slice(0, historyLimit)"
当我编写测试用例时,出现以下错误:
类型错误:_co.arr.slice 不是函数
解决方案
推荐阅读
- python - 将带有字典的熊猫系列转换为数据帧,然后附加到原始数据帧
- android - 制作一个全局列表变量以从任何活动访问
- reactjs - 将 POST 从 React 发送到我在 Spring Boot 上运行的 localhost:8080
- javascript - 我在网页上的 mp4 背景并不总是开始播放
- docker - 来自 /172.18.0.1 的意外错误;关闭连接(org.apache.kafka.common.network.Selector)
- logging - JMeter Logger (jmeter.log) - 如何更改时间戳格式 (jmeter 5.2.1)
- html - 打印时向上或向下浮动 html 元素以避免空白
- c++ - Is it worth making my code less readable for providing exception safety in case of out of memory errors?
- javascript - MongoDB - JavaScript:Web 应用程序停止工作,因为 MongoDB 已满?
- android - Android notification's names on settings like facebook